#11cb00 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#11cb00 is composed of 6.7% red, 79.6%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 115 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 39.8%. #11cb00 color hex could be obtained by blending #22ff00 with #009700.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

● #11cb00 color description : Strong lime green.
#11cb00 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#11cb00 has RGB values of R:17, G:203,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0, Y:1,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 1166080.

Shades and Tints of #11cb00
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010700 is the darkest color, while #f3fff2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#11cb00
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f6d5e is the less saturated color, while #11cb00 is the most saturated one.
